Meanjin based multidisciplinary artist, Bella Cameron, also known as ColourPuff Girl, has been exploring fibre arts for five years. In the short amount of time Bella has been crocheting she has made her mark in the wearable art community taking the supreme title at the Australian Wearable arts festival in 2023 and 2024. Coming off back to back wins she has already made custom wearables for Alok Menon and has grand plans to take over the world with her outrageous crochet. Bella believes so deeply that crochet can be anything you dream it to be! Learn from her, how she channels colour, engineering and whimsy into iconic crochet wearable art. 

In this two part workshop series learn how to make ColourPuff Girl’s iconic Crochet Cowboy Hat! This is the most worn hat that ColourPuff Girl has made to date! To make this iconic crochet cowboy hat we start by going back to the humble granny square. Bella will teach you her favourite square and swatches she likes to use for cowboy hats! Not only will you learn the swatches and squares but Bella will also teach you how to assemble the cowboy hat and mould it with starches / glue.

THIS IS A 2 PART WORKSHOP 
7.3.26 - SATURDAY 1pm-4pm 
28.3.26- SATURDAY 1pm-4pm

Class #1 - Learn how to make the squares and triangles for the cowboy hat! There will also be a demonstration on how to start joining the cowboy hat together.

Class #2 - More demonstrations on joining the hat together and starching the cowboy hat to help keep its shape over time.
